Starbucks really gets this whole IoT concept: If I had to pick a consumer company that appears to be taking all of my ideas about the benefits of grabbing sensor data, analyzing it, and then applying it to business problems, it would have to be Starbucks. The company has already deployed fleets of connected coffee machines and is now using the blockchain to track its coffee beans. The blockchain program lets consumers see where their beans came from and, more importantly, lets farmers see where their beans end up. Starbucks has been tracing its beans from the farm for the last two decades, so this last step merely closes the loop for consumers by putting a code on the bag that the consumer can scan. But that extra level of data and trackability will one day extend not only to bags but also to individual cups. (CoinJournal)

Kneron’s new edge AI chip launches: Y’all know I’m excited about machine learning at the edge, and the chips that will help us achieve that feat at low power, so clearly I’m excited about the new chip from Kneron, which launched this week. The most interesting thing the silicon can do is edge-based natural language processing. That means this device isn’t listening for a wake word and then sending utterances to the cloud; it is processing it locally on the device. That’s a pretty significant breakthrough, and worth writing about. The company also says the chip is twice as efficient as the Intel Movidius chip and four times as power-efficient as Google’s TPU. Seems like Semtech’s partnership with Helium is going well: Earlier this year, LoRa chip maker Semtech and distributed hotspot company Helium partnered up so Helium’s network could support LoRa devices. This was great for both companies as it expanded the availability of LoRa networks. Now the companies are offering an update, noting that there are more than 1,000 LoRa-capable cities nationwide, and that Cal-Chip Connected Devices will sell LoRaWAN hotspots and devices that run on the Helium network. Which means Helium can focus on building out the network and the software that will help users trade data on that network while another company worries about the distribution of devices. I’m feeling a bit more confident in this experiment. (Semtech and Helium)

Ambiq Micro gets its chip on Feitian’s cards: Ambiq Micro, a company that makes a super-low-power microcontroller used in other IoT devices, now has a deal with card company Feitian. Feitian makes cards used for payments and security, and thanks to Ambiq’s MCU can now offer an active biometric fingerprint reader on its cards that will draw power from the magnetic induction on a point-of-sale device or a card reader. Putting a computer (even if it’s a really underpowered one) on a payment or ID card is pretty awesome, and I’m excited to see what innovations Feitian can dream up using the tech. (Ambiq Micro)
